Question
Hello, I have a 91 Cannondale Tendem with 7 speed SunTour components. The bar end shifters need to be replaced and I am a little confused on which way to go. I have found some exact replacements online, but am concerned about replacing other drivetrain parts as needed. They may be hard to find...and expensive. Will Shimano 7 speed bar end shifters work with the SunTour drivetrain? Any recommendations regarding changing to 8 or 9 speed?  Would I have to replace the back wheel along with the casette, chain, and rear derailer? How about the front derailer?
Any help you can provide would be greatly appreciated.

Answer
Hello Allan. Drive train parts have to match to an extent. I know that derailleurs and shifters usually have to be the same company unless they are compatible with each other (off the top of my head, I think Sram and SunTour are Shimano compatible). Most bicycles will come with a Shimano derailleur anyway.

Changing to an 8 or 9 speed is tricky stuff. You will have to buy new wheels, cassettes, rear derailleur, and possibly new cables. On top of all of that, the new wheel may be too large to fit between the rear chain/seat stays.
